Output 43f1eaaa9e413a9a02bae1091bf84a65f85706a7c04b14f4b4e3eb1ed12c8374:3

value
1275214
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1e9fbe589770bd5481d5048470d0f8cab0eba44e OP_EQUAL
address
34UwZUTzi6MnuaKtNbX9sBqNqZAsFmhjTa
transaction
43f1eaaa9e413a9a02bae1091bf84a65f85706a7c04b14f4b4e3eb1ed12c8374
spent
true